# # This is a dummy target description file with the sole purpose of building # all libraries. # TARGET = libs # # Determine all 'lib/mk' sub directories residing within the repositories. # Use 'wildcard' to handle the case when a repository does not host any # 'lib/mk' sub directory. # LIB_MK_DIRS := $(wildcard $(addsuffix /lib/mk,$(REPOSITORIES))) # # Scan the 'lib/mk' directories of all repositories for library description # files. # ALL_LIB_MK_FILES := $(notdir $(foreach DIR,$(LIB_MK_DIRS),$(shell find $(DIR) -name "*.mk"))) # # Make the pseudo target depend on all libraries, for which an lib.mk file # exists. Discard the '.mk' suffix and remove duplicates (via 'sort'). # LIBS = $(sort $(ALL_LIB_MK_FILES:.mk=)) # # Among all libraries found above, there may be several libraries with # unsatisfied build requirements. Normally, the build system won't attempt to # build the target (and its library dependencies) if one or more libraries # cannot be built. By enabling 'FORCE_BUILD_LIBS', we let the build system # visit all non-invalid libraries even in the presence of invalid libraries. # FORCE_BUILD_LIBS = yes
